Cost of Living: Nashua, NH vs Westfield, NJ
Housing
The housing market plays a significant role in determining the cost of living.
Metric | Nashua | Westfield |
---|---|---|
Housing Index | 115.0 | 120.0 |
Median Home Price | $430,000 | $725,000 |
Average Rent (2 BR Apartment) | $1900 | $2400 |
Average Rent (2 BR House) | $1960 | $2400 |
Housing Comparison: Nashua vs Westfield
- The median home price in Westfield is higher at $725,000, compared to $430,000 in Nashua.
- In Westfield, the rental for a two-bedroom apartment stands at $2,400, while it is $1,900 in Nashua.
Utilities
The cost of utilities such as electricity, natural gas, and other services can significantly impact the overall cost of living.
Metric | Nashua | Westfield |
---|---|---|
Electricity Price | $22.44 | $19.88 |
Natural Gas Price | $17.58 | $14.01 |
Other Utilities | $250 | $250 |
Utilities Comparison: Nashua vs Westfield
- Electricity costs are higher in Nashua at $22.44 per kWh, compared to $19.88 in Westfield.
- Natural gas is more expensive in Nashua at $17.58 per unit, while it is cheaper at $14.01 in Westfield.
- Utility expenses are equal in both Nashua and Westfield averaging $250.
